There are some risks involved in such investments in vintage auto that tend to lose resale value over time and most vehicles get a lower price if they get old except the ones which can defy the trend and then such models can get more value with age.
The reason for the growth in the price of some vintage auto models is higher demand and low supply. The demand is driven by older buyers who remember and desire to own the vehicle since their younger life.
where later in life, they get the funds to buy the car, and they spend on the car. If the supply of a certain type of model was less, the prices can increase significantly due to higher demands.

Investing in vintage auto models
To get a vintage auto model look for fuel efficiency and gas mileage. The cost of maintaining a vintage auto can increase if fuel efficiency is low.
Before buying check for the extra expenses that will be required on latest gadgets the car needs like the in-car DVD player or drive conditions for severe winters or farms (check for equipment required to make the model work for specific geographical location – like if it requires driving on uneven roads and harsh climatic conditions).
Some vintage vehicles may require oil change (that is not required by modern engines) and one should check the manuals to identify such factors.
A logbook related to maintenance that records the mileage, dates/ details of expenses should be maintained, e.g. Expense on airing up the car tires, changing the air filter, changing the transmission fluids and oil filter.
